Despite a large Moon and thin drifting cloud, I managed to see 95-66A
last night for about 10 seconds at an elevation of  8 degrees in the
NNE.  It was about mag +7.  Here's a reasonably accurate position.  Ted
- I've already phoned it to Pierre.

IntlId SiteYYMMDDHHMMSSss  Sss  TCHHMMmm   DDMMm   Mm E
9506601267599092122501636  020  1208436   +4233    4  5

It was 8 seconds late on Mike's elset.  Thanks Mike!
